The US gov is wasting 436 million per year producing the penny as it costs twice its worth to make it. Canada already decided to do away with their penny so shouldn't the US follow? The Nickel is another example of higher production cost than its worth. Is the gov just lazy or what?

In Canada were we no longer have the penny sometimes they round up and sometimes the round down. Whichever is less. so sometimes you pay more and sometimes you pay less. Basically it all balances out.
